Many asbestos companies responsible for asbestosis, m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ases have been bankrupted. As a result, they have set up trust funds to pay victims. Mesothelioma lawyers can assist their clients in submitting an bankruptcy claim to these trusts.

In the United States, asbestos is widely used in a variety of products. Due to its cost-effectiveness and durability, as well as its fire-resistant qualities it was a sought-after material in many industries. Unfortunately, asbestos companies were aware about the dangers of exposure but hid the facts. asbestos case victims can claim compensation for the harm they suffered.

Many asbestos-related companies were faced with a lot of lawsuits from victims and were forced to go bankrupt. In order to pay victims, these companies established bankruptcy trusts. A mesothelioma attorney can help clients claim from these trusts by explaining the places they were exposed to asbestos and the companies responsible for their exposure.

A mesothelioma case can seek compensation for the victim's losses such as lost wages, medical expenses and loss of a family member. A mesothelioma case could include a wrongful-death claim for a loved one who has died due to the illness.
